Stories of men in the woods and on the water a Canadian guide a trout stream a keeper of a lighthouse a boy and a canoe and in each one a governing passion that decides everything Van Dyke was a Princeton professor a clergyman and Wilsons minister to the Netherlands during the war and a serious fisherman these 1901 tales are the American outdoors written by someone who knew the country and did not sentimentalize the men in it...
